1.3 What is common interface?

Some broadcasts are scrambled so that only paid
subscribers can enjoy them. Scrambled services
can only be viewed with a Conditional Access
Module (CAM) and a subscription card belong-
ing with the scrambling system.
Common Interface (CI) is the slot on a digitial
receiver into which a conditional access module
may be insterted. The front of the digital receiver
has two common interfaces.
To watch a pay service, you should take the following steps:
1. Purchase a conditional access module and a subscription
card for the pay service you want to watch.
2. Insert the subscription card into the conditional access
module.
3. Insert the conditional access module into a common in-
terface on the front of the digital receiver.
